在Xcode 14中创建新的Mac OS应用程序。
通过这些代码获取摄像机列表:
NSArray *devicesIOS = [AVCapture设备媒体类型为AV媒体类型视频的设备];
然后将体系结构更改为x86_64
并将www.example.com添加com.apple.security.device.camera到授权
则此代码将花费4秒,UI将在接下来的半分钟内在运行MacOS 13的M1机器上卡住
这导致很多应用程序在启动时卡住,如Zoom和Classin
这怎么解决?
如何解决这个问题
1条答案
按热度按时间odopli941#
您正在调用多年前已弃用的方法。请改用a device discovery session。